Andover Historical Museum & Grounds

The home of August Rehnstrom was built in 1861 by Eric Berglof and became a temporary haven for Swedish immigrants in the 1860's. On the lawn is a bell from the first two-story school, millstones from the historic Edwards River Mill, and the first post office in Henry County, Illinois in May of 1837
